Eryngium planum, commonly referred to as Sea Holly, makes an excellent cut flower and dries well too. After drying, the flowers keep their blue color and work nicely into dried floral arrangements. Eryngium also is very attractive to bees and butterflies, and they have a long bloom season. Sea Holly likes a position in full sun, and they are perennials that can reach 48 inches in height. These unique flowers also have a tap root that allows them to be fairly drought tolerant. Start the seed indoors in early spring, or directly sow the seed outdoors after danger of frost. Press the seed into the soil and lightly cover with peat moss or garden sand. At temperatures between 60 ? 72F, germination normally occurs within 28 days. Sea Holly will self-sow, but it is not considered invasive.

  • TALL & VERSATILE: Our Silver Blue Eryngium grows to a height of 48 inches, adding vertical interest and making it a standout in any garden. Space plants 18 inches apart for proper growth and air circulation. Suitable for USDA Zones 4 – 8, it grows well in full sun, offering flexible placement in various garden settings.
  • LONG BLOOM SEASON & SUITED FOR CUTTING: Enjoy stunning blue blooms from early summer to late summer. These perennial flowers maintain their vibrant color even when dried, making them a great addition to floral arrangements. Soft when fresh, the blooms harden into long-lasting cut flowers, bringing texture and lasting beauty to both fresh and dried bouquets.
  • WINTER INTEREST: Our Sea Holly plant continues to provide visual appeal even in winter with its spiny foliage and dried flower heads, which retain their color and structure through the colder months. As the blooms fade, they turn into textured accents that stand tall in the garden, enhancing the landscape and adding interest to your garden during the winter.
  • LOW MAINTENANCE: Naturally avoided by deer, our Eryngium is well-suited for gardens where deer browsing is a concern. Once established, it requires minimal attention and offers enduring beauty with little effort. The plant’s tough, spiny leaves and flowers make it less likely to be affected by common garden issues, ensuring a low-maintenance, resilient addition to your garden.
  • EASY TO PLANT: Our Eryngium grows well in well-drained soils, including sandy, loamy, or clay-rich soils, as long as the soil is not waterlogged. For healthy results, sow seeds outdoors in early spring after the last frost. Surface-sow seeds, pressing them gently into the soil. Keep the soil moist until germination, which takes about 21–28 days.
